KADUNA, Nigeria – Bandits terrorizing Kaduna State have released 31 students of Bethel Baptist High School, Damishi, Kaduna that were kidnapped some months back.
Speaking to journalists in Kaduna, Chairman of the Christian Association of Nigeria (CAN) Rev. Joseph Hayab said the 31 students were released on Saturday evening.
He said the students have been reunited with their parents but that ransom was paid by parents to secure the release of the students.
He did not disclose the amount paid to secure the release of the students. The criminals still have 21 students in custody.
A total of 121 students were kidnapped in July when the armed criminals invaded the school.
